Homonymy Aglaura has been used multiple times as a genus name in the early nineteenth century. Aglaura Lamarck, 1818 is a junior homonym to Aglaura Péron & Lesueur 1810 in Cnidaria. Ehlers (1868) replaced it with Aglaurides, but it is also a junior synonym to Oenone. [details]
